WebTips For Painting Clay Pots Paint the inside of the pot for better results. You can still see up to the first inch of the inside of a clay pot when there are plants spotted inside. Use a paint primer under the regular paint coat for a smoother finish. To get straight lines, use painter’s tape, washi tape, or rubber bands. WebJan 31, 2024 · Step 1: Clean the pot. WebSep 12, 2024 · Apply a primer to the ceramic pot using a paintbrush. The primer helps the final coat of paint adhere and it covers any small imperfections or discolorations. 11 Let the primer coat dry completely. 12 Brush a thin coat of acrylic paint on the entire pot.
